Warning Signs You Need Hydrostatic Pressure Water Removal
Ignoring the warning signs of hydrostatic pressure water accumulation can lead to catastrophic losses and health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late, look out for these warning signs and act fast: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ture, which can lead to mold growth and further damage. Don’t ignore the smell don’t wait and call us today to investigate and address the issue.
Water Stains Spreading Across Walls and Floors
Water stains are a clear sign that moisture has accumulated in your home. If left unchecked, these stains can spread and cause significant damage to your walls, floors, and foundation. Act fast don’t wait and call us now to prevent further damage.
Buckling or Warping of Floors and Walls
When water accumulates under your floors or behind your walls, it can cause buckling or warping, which can lead to structural damage and safety risks. Don’t delay don’t wait and call us today to address the issue and prevent further damage.
Mold Growth in Hidden Areas
Mold growth in hidden areas, such as behind walls or under floors, can be a sign of hidden moisture. If left unchecked, mold can spread and cause significant health risks. Get help fast don’t wait and call us now to investigate and address the issue.
Unexplained Changes in Temperature or Humidity
An unexplained change in temperature or humidity in your home can be a sign of hidden moisture. If left unchecked, these changes can lead to further damage and health risks. Act quickly don’t wait and call us today to investigate and address the issue.
Water Damage to Electrical Systems or Appliances
Water damage to electrical systems or appliances can be a sign of hidden moisture. If left unchecked, these damages can lead to safety risks and further damage. Get help fast don’t wait and call us now to investigate and address the issue.

Hydrostatic Pressure Water Removal Cost In Golden Gate, FL
The cost of hydrostatic pressure water removal in Golden Gate,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500-$2,500 for small-scale water removal to $5,000-$10,000 for larger-scale jobs.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and free estimates are available.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small-scale water removal (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| $500-$2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Medium-scale water removal (100-500 sq. Ft.) | $2,500-$5,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Large-scale water removal (over 500 sq. Ft.) | $5,000-$10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Structural water damage (e.g., beams, joists) | $3,000-$6,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| Water damage to electrical systems or appliances | $2,000-$4,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
| More drying and dehumidification services | $1,000-$2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Free estimates are available, and our team will work with you to create a customized plan to fit your budget and needs.
